Any idea what animal this is from? It looks like a lower jaw with teeth spaced about 1/2 inch apart. It is about 9 inches long. It was found on Venice Beach, Venice Florida. It is well preserved. The color and texture resemble the inside of a conch shell. Thanks for sharing your ideas.post-18971-0-95430000-1436487721_thumb.jpg

Mystery solved ... Cameo or Helmet Shell Just got caught up in the Venice Florida Fossil Bed / Shark Tooth hunting.post-18971-0-25538000-1436496821_thumb.jpg
